I cannot believe I only just discovered the hit TV series The Face. As a huge America's Next Top Model (ANTM) fan, I love the whole premise of the show and, of course, The Face judges' outfits. The premise of The Face is very similar to ANTM in the fact that a selection of aspiring models is cherry picked by industry professionals and they compete for a once in a lifetime modeling opportunity to kickstart their career. In ANTM, the winner's prize was often a modeling contract with a huge agency, but in The Face, the young women win the priceless prize of becoming the face (get it?) of a brand. In the case of the first series, the winner became the face of ULTA Beauty.

However, there is a huge, exciting difference between ANTM and The Face: the judging style. In ANTM, the wannabee models are judged by a panel of industry insiders, including greats such as Janice Dickinson and Kimora Lee Simmons, and the show was presented by Tyra Banks. However The Face is presented by Nigel Barker — a previous judge on ANTM — and has three supermodel judges: Naomi Campbell, Karolina Kurkova, and Coco Rocha.

The difference is that these three judges act as mentors to the contestants in a similar way to the judges on The Voice. So once the initial group of aspiring models is chosen, the judges whittle them down and then choose which four girls they want on their team. The fun begins when more than one judge want the same contestant and the contestant gets to choose which team she wants to be on; just like on The Voice.

Series 1 was an absolute riot of high fashion, catty remarks, and door slamming. The fact that the judges had a love/hate relationship with each other was really entertaining. Plus, they seemed to really care about their four girls and genuinely wanted them to succeed. It was evident that along with their totally different styles of judging, the three supermodel judges had completely different fashion styles.
